Structured_description | Automated_description | Predicted to enable dipeptidyl-peptidase activity. Predicted to be involved in proteolysis. Predicted to be located in plasma membrane. Expressed in head. Human ortholog(s) of this gene implicated in Middle East respiratory syndrome; squamous cell carcinoma (multiple); and type 2 diabetes mellitus. Is an ortholog of human FAP (fibroblast activation protein alpha). | Paper_evidence | WBPaper00065943 | |||
